A retail shop is replacing their flooring with new tile. New tile will go in the point shaded area below. Determine the total sq
galben [10]

Answer:

137 ft²

Step-by-step explanation:

The shop is rectangular in shape. The area of a rectangle is given by:

Area = length * width

Since the length of the shop = 20 ft and the width = 10 ft, therefore:

Area of the shop = length * width = 20 ft * 10 ft = 200 ft²

The part that would not be tiled is of triangular shape. The area of a triangle is given as:

Area = (1/2) * base * height

The base of the triangle = 18 ft, the height = 7 ft. Hence:

Area of non tiled part = (1/2) * base * height = (1/2) * 18 ft * 7 ft = 63 ft²

The total square feet of tile needed to complete the job = Area of shop - Area of non tiled part

The total square feet of tile needed to complete the job = 200 ft² - 63 ft² = 137 ft²
